Bitcoin Price Forecasting Using Deep Learning
Deep learning algorithms have emerged as potent tools for predicting the volatile movements of cryptocurrencies, particularly Bitcoin. These models leverage vast datasets of historical price trends to identify complex patterns and relationships. By training deep learning architectures such as recurrent neural networks (RNNs) or long short-term memory (LSTM) networks, researchers aim to construct accurate predictions of future price shifts.
The effectiveness of these models relies on the quality and quantity of training data, as well as the choice of network architecture and tuning parameters. While significant progress has been made in this field, predicting Bitcoin price movements remains a complex task due to the inherent volatility of the market.
